    What it is

    Hot stone massage uses smooth, heated basalt stones placed on key points along the body and used by hand to glide warmth into tight muscles. The heat penetrates more deeply than hands alone — releasing stiffness, calming the nervous system and improving circulation in a way few other treatments can match.

    In-Depth Detail

    Everything that goes into expert hot stone massage.

    Hot stone massage isn't a gimmick — it's a deeply researched modality with clear physiological benefits when delivered correctly.

    Why Basalt Stones?

    Basalt is a volcanic stone with extremely high heat retention, allowing it to deliver consistent warmth throughout a 60-minute session. Smooth, hand-shaped stones glide easily over oiled skin without snagging.

    How Heat Releases Tight Muscle

    Warmth increases blood flow, softens the connective fascia and reduces muscle viscosity — meaning the same pressure produces deeper release. This is why hot stone often works better than 'deep tissue' for chronic tightness, with none of the bruising.

    Stone Hygiene & Safety

    Stones are heated in a sterilised water bath at a controlled, safe temperature and replaced/wiped between treatments. Temperature is checked against the therapist before contact and adjusted to your tolerance.

    Hot Stone vs Swedish vs Deep Tissue

    Swedish: full-body, light/medium relaxation. Hot stone: warming, deeper release without painful pressure — ideal for chronic tension and cold-weather stiffness. Deep tissue: focused, firmer manual pressure for specific knots. Hot stone often replaces deep tissue for clients who don't enjoy strong pressure.

    Who Should Avoid Hot Stone

    We don't perform hot stone on clients with diabetes-related neuropathy in the treatment area, recent burns, broken skin, very high blood pressure, or pregnancy. We confirm suitability at your pre-treatment chat.

    Aftercare

    Drink plenty of water — heat increases circulation and the body benefits from extra hydration. Avoid hot showers, saunas or intense exercise for the rest of the day. Mild sleepiness, deep sleep and a feeling of warmth lasting hours afterwards are common.
